Game Theory Optimal (GTO) poker strategy has split the poker world. It has changed the way elite professionals think about the game but for most players it seems out of reach and difficult to grasp. There is a belief that the ‘GTO Wizards’ in poker are progressing at such a pace that regular players will never be able to catch up to them. This is not true. Anyone can take the lessons from modern solver technology and apply it to their own game. GTO Poker Simplified dispels the myth that you need to be a genius to understand game theory in poker. It provides easily digestible and actionable changes you can make right now that will quickly bring your game up to speed in the modern era. This book takes the mystery out of GTO for good. One of the fascinating aspects about Hold'em is its dual nature. The game is both incredibly simple and incredibly complex. If you've watched any World Poker Tour (WPT) broadcast, you've heard Hold'em described as a game that "takes a minute to learn and a lifetime to master." That is really true, and a large part of the appeal of the game is that you can sit down and learn how to play almost immediately. However, after playing a bit, you become aware that Hold'em has many layers, each more complex than the previous one. The deeper you develop your understanding of the game, the better your results should be. The best thing for you is this: most players never work to develop their games. What they know about the game is strictly what they draw from their personal experience at the table, much of which they don't properly interpret. In fact, they often misinterpret their experience in counterproductive ways. So there is great opportunity for those who wish to invest a bit of time and effort in improving their game. Currently, a huge number of books on limit Hold'em are available, with many more being written. However, very little exists for the brand new player, whose only exposure to Hold'em may be what he has seen on television and perhaps a few hands played at a casino or in a home game. This book provides someone who has played little or no limit Hold'em with a sound basic strategy that will add to both his enjoyment of the game and his bottom line. You must walk before you can run, and this book teaches those first steps. If you absorb and put into practice the information in this book, you should become a winning low-limit holdíem player. This will put you ahead of the 90 percent or so of public cardroom poker players who lose money at the game.
